A Phase Ⅲ Clinical Trial to Compare the Safety and Efficacy of Hutox versus Botox® in Subject with Moderate to Severe Glabellar Lines
Interventions
Hutox Inj(Clostridium botulinum type A)
Botox Inj(Clostridium botulinum type A)

Eligibility
Inclusion criteria
* Facial Wrinkle Scale (FWS) score \> 2 when Subject knits brow extremely
Exclusion criteria
* Volunteer who has history of any diseases following. (myasthenia gravis, Eaton-Lambert syndrome, amyotrophic lateral sclerosis etc.) * From screening, Subject who get a plastic Surgery including fascioplasty, Prosthesis implantation within 6 Weeks * Subject who takes a medication including skeletal muscle relaxants, Aminoglycoside, lincomycin, anticholinergic drug, benzodiazepine, benzamide etc * Subject who takes a medication including anticoagulant, antithrombotic drug except low dose aspirin (below 325 mg/day) * Any condition that, in the view of the investigator, would interfere with study participation
Design outcomes
Primary
| Measure | Time frame | Description |
|---|---|---|
| FWS(Facial Wrinkle Severity) Improvement at glabellar line | 4 Weeks | Change from Baseline of Glabellar Lines improvement rate(Frown) |
